Easy Nova Scotia Seafood Chowder – Rich, Creamy, and Loaded with Flavor

By Corinne Griffith
May 31, 2025 3 Min Read
0

Nova Scotia Seafood Chowder

A creamy, soul-soothing chowder brimming with East Coast seafood and cozy kitchen vibes.

If you’ve ever visited the Maritime provinces of Canada, you know the unbeatable charm of a good seafood chowder—especially in Nova Scotia, where fresh haddock, shrimp, scallops, and even lobster find their way into every comforting bowl.

This chowder is rich, flavorful, and loaded with tender seafood, chunky potatoes, sweet corn, and aromatic herbs. It’s an ideal recipe for cooler nights, seaside nostalgia, or impressing guests with a dish that tastes like it simmered all day (even though it didn’t).

🛒 Ingredients (Serves 4–6)

  • 2 tbsp butter
  • 1 onion, finely chopped
  • 2 cloves garlic, minced
  • 2 celery stalks, diced
  • 2 medium potatoes, peeled and diced
  • 4 cups seafood broth
  • 1 cup heavy cream
  • ½ lb haddock, cut into chunks
  • ½ lb shrimp, peeled and deveined
  • ½ lb scallops
  • ½ cup lobster meat (optional)
  • 1 cup corn kernels (fresh or frozen)
  • ½ tsp dried thyme
  • Salt and black pepper to taste
  • 2 tbsp fresh parsley, chopped (for garnish)

👨‍🍳 Instructions

1. Sauté the Aromatics

In a large soup pot or Dutch oven, melt butter over medium heat. Add onion, garlic, and celery. Sauté for 4–5 minutes until fragrant and softened.


2. Simmer the Potatoes

Add diced potatoes and seafood broth. Bring to a boil, then reduce heat and simmer for 10–12 minutes until potatoes are just tender.


3. Add the Cream

Stir in the heavy cream. Keep the heat on medium-low to avoid boiling.


4. Cook the Seafood

Add haddock, shrimp, scallops, and lobster (if using). Simmer gently for 5–7 minutes, or until the seafood is cooked through and opaque.


5. Finish with Corn and Seasoning

Add corn, thyme, salt, and pepper. Simmer for 2 more minutes to meld flavors.


6. Serve and Garnish

Ladle into bowls, top with fresh parsley, and serve warm. Pair with crusty bread or oyster crackers for the full experience.


🐟 Tips & Swaps

  • No seafood broth? Use chicken broth or mix clam juice with water.
  • Cream substitute: Use half-and-half or evaporated milk for a lighter version.
  • Make it spicier: Add a pinch of cayenne or a dash of hot sauce.
  • More veggies? Add diced carrots or peas during the simmer step.
